Synopsis

A sweeping, accessible history of Delhi’s changing fortunes through the rise and fall of great empires.

This edition gathers the dramatic story of the city at the center of Indian power, from the rise of the Mughal state to the arrival of the British. It traces how mighty rulers and emergent powers shaped Delhi’s fate, and how that fate echoed across the subcontinent.

In vivid narrative chapters, the book follows the Marathas, the fall of the Mughal Empire, and the long struggle for control of Hindustan. It situates Delhi within larger political shifts—from the plains of Panipat to the fort’s shadow, and from the last days of Timur’s line to the modern city’s emergence as a central seat of power.
